Ex-NFL star Donald Driver takes stance on trans athletes in women’s sports

Former Green Bay Packers star Donald Driver recently shared his thoughts on transgender athletes in girls’ and women’s sports during an interview with Fox News Digital. Driver, who also coaches his own children in sports, emphasized the importance of competing in sports based on the gender assigned at birth.

“I think, you know, God made you how he made you,” Driver said. “And I think, at the end of the day, if he made you a male, then you compete in male sports. He made you a female, you compete in female sports. I think, at the end of the day, you can’t compete at that level.”

Driver highlighted the differences in physical attributes between males and females and stressed the importance of respecting the gender one is born with when it comes to sports participation. He acknowledged that while individuals must be open-minded about the situation, they should also be transparent in their conversations.

The conversation around transgender athletes in girls’ and women’s sports gained significant attention during President Donald Trump’s re-election campaign in 2024. Trump signed an executive order to prohibit transgender athletes from participating in girls’ and women’s sports, leading to legal battles with several states.

A survey conducted by The New York Times/Ipsos in January revealed that a majority of Americans, including Democrats, do not support transgender athletes competing in women’s sports. Of the 2,128 respondents, 79% expressed opposition to biological males who identify as women participating in women’s sports.

Among Democrats, 67% were against transgender athletes competing with women, while 94% of Republicans shared the same sentiment. The survey highlighted the bipartisan consensus on the issue of transgender athletes in girls’ and women’s sports.
